    Where are you located? My dealer said something similar the first time I brought it in after I bought it in 2013 until they ran the VIN and saw that it met the warranty requirements. This from a dealer that has done hundreds of frame replacements, including my 2001 two years before. The warranty on '95-'00s has expired, which was for Toyota to buy back the vehicle because frames were not available for those model years. The '01-'04s are also beginning to age out of warranty (provided corrosion protection was applied as required by the terms of the warranty extension).

    There are dozens of threads on this topic here, and many stories of denied claims. At least check your service records for the required inspection/preventative maintenance. If they are still not cooperating, ask for the regional rep, or higher. If you are going to be turned down, at least get that from Toyota corporate.

    the truck is originally from MA, now it's in IL. both states are part of the cold weather states on Toyota's list. the CRT was applied in Jun 12th 2011

    I'm not sure if the dealer I took it to has done any frame replacements yet. I took it in to get the timing belt changed, I asked the guys when I was picking it up about the frame and they acted like I was gonna rob them. first thing I asked them about the frame and he just cut me off and was like "it's over!" so I asked, since I just purchased this truck I'm screwed out of the money I just spent purchasing it. he was like pretty much... after I brought up the 15-year warranty since the truck has been CRT'ed he was like well if there is penetration through the frame (10mm hole) then we can start the process with Toyota. he never really gave me a straight forward answer so that's why I took it to another dealer. the other dealer thinks that once the CRT has been applied, Toyota's end was completed.
